Article Mathematical & Computational Biology

On the potential role of lateral connectivity in retinal anticipation

Selma Souihel et al.

Summary: This study examines the potential effects of lateral connectivity on motion anticipation in the retina, showing that lateral connectivity can enhance the anticipation mechanism provided by local gain control. Using examples from experimental literature, the study presents reconstructions of retinal responses to 2D visual inputs to evaluate the model's ability to anticipate motion in different stimuli.

Article Behavioral Sciences

The time-course of prediction formation and revision in human visual motion processing

Tessel Blom et al.

Summary: Research demonstrates that the visual system utilizes two independent predictive mechanisms to reduce processing time when dealing with moving objects, predicting the position of the object in advance and adjusting the latency of neurons. Additionally, when the object unexpectedly reverses its trajectory, predictive activation needs to be readjusted, causing an additional latency disadvantage.

Article Neurosciences

Predictive encoding of motion begins in the primate retina

Belle Liu et al.

Summary: Predictive motion encoding is an important aspect of visually guided behavior, with four parallel output pathways in the primate retina efficiently separating predictive information from nonpredictive information. The neural mechanisms responsible for detecting and encoding predictive motion correlations remain unclear, but nonlinear circuit mechanisms in the retina contribute to nearly optimal encoding of visual motion.
